Judge Refuses to Dismiss Claims Against Medtronic in Insulin Pump Case For Lack of Prosecution



DOCUMENTS
  • Order


HOUSTON — A Texas federal judge has refused to dismiss for lack of prosecution claims against Medtronic MiniMed Inc. in an insulin pump case, finding no evidence that plaintiffs, as distinguished from their counsel, are responsible for the delay and that “no other aggravating factors are present to warrant dismissal with prejudice.”

However, in the March 23 order, Senior Judge Nancy F. Atlas of the U.S. District Court for the Southern District of Texas dismissed the claims against co-defendant Unomedical A/S for failure to serve.
